What is the typical resistance range of the oven temperature sensor at different temperatures?

The resistance of the RTD changes with temperature. Consult a temperature-resistance chart for your specific sensor model, but generally, it's around 1080 ohms at 75°F, increasing with temperature.

How do I access the oven control board (MCU) in my Roper oven?

Typically, you'll need to remove the oven's top panel or back panel to access the control board. Disconnect power first and refer to the service manual for your specific model for detailed instructions.

If the oven is still under warranty, should I attempt repairs myself?

No. Attempting repairs yourself while the oven is under warranty may void the warranty. Contact Roper or an authorized service provider for assistance.
